Abstract
As noted in the U.S. Department of Transportation Federal Highway Administration’s publication Roundabouts: an Informational Guide, modern roundabouts (or roundabouts in this study) were developed in the 1960s to address problems associated with traffic circles. However, there may still exist some confusion between the roundabout and similar circular intersections (i.e. rotaries and traffic circles). This confusion may lead to opposition in considering a roundabout as a viable alternative for intersection related projects. There are safety, operational, environmental, and economic benefits associated with roundabouts. Hence, it is important that the differences between roundabouts and other circular intersection forms be communicated accurately.
